Overview

AnimationComedyKids

Q-taro, a monster, is living with the Ohara family. He can fly and make his body transparent, but he cannot turn his body into other things like other monsters do. He is a scattered mind, and he always makes mistakes and causes trouble. Sequel of Shin Obake no Q-tarou.

Trivia

This 1985 series is actually a REMAKE — the original 1965 black-and-white run was one of Japan's first color TV anime, and this version kept the chaotic spirit alive for a new generation.

Cultural

Q-taro's design deliberately subverts traditional Japanese yokai: he's a ghost who fears humans, not the reverse, reflecting post-war Japan's softening of supernatural folklore for child audiences.
